Ultra Worldwide is expanding once again — or better yet, returning to the normality of the good old days.
We’re talking about it because ULTRA Worldwide has officially announced the return of ULTRA Australia and ULTRA Beach Gold Coast, scheduled for Saturday, April 11 and Sunday, April 12, 2026, respectively.
ULTRA Australia will once again land in Melbourne for the festival’s seventh edition, featuring a top-tier lineup spread across multiple stages at the iconic Flemington Racecourse. The following day, it will be time for ULTRA Beach Gold Coast, returning to Broadwater Parklands in Southport for its third edition, confirming itself as one of the most scenic stops on the circuit.
Previous editions of both events have welcomed some of the biggest names in global electronic music, including Afrojack, Alesso, Armin van Buuren, Axwell, Carl Cox, Hardwell, Knock2, Martin Garrix, Steve Aoki, Timmy Trumpet and Zedd.
ULTRA Australia and ULTRA Beach Gold Coast are part of the ULTRA Worldwide network, now considered the most international music festival brand in the world. With active events across all six inhabited continents — including the iconic Ultra Music Festival in Miami — ULTRA continues to stand out for its artistic quality, cutting-edge technology, and large-scale productions.
